Passmark

Passmark CPU Mark is a widespread benchmark, consisting of 8 different types of workload, including integer and floating point math, extended instructions, compression, encryption and physics calculation. There is also one separate single-threaded scenario measuring single-core performance.

Benchmark coverage: 68%

i3-4160 3514
+51.3%
Celeron G3950 2322

Core i3-4160 outperforms Celeron G3950 by 51% in Passmark.
